Has anyone gone to the pastry shop on the Conquest? If so what do you recommend getting there. Do they have desserts that you can not get at dinner? Also do they have fancy coffee drinks? Thank you in advance for any help.

I haven't been on the Conquest, but most if not all of the Carnival fleet has the same coffee/pastry shop. They have milkshakes, starbucks type coffee and tea drinks, and 2 desserts that are really awesome- strawberry cheesecake and their fresh baked giant cookies. Yes, IMO, the desserts you have to pay for are better than the regular ones you'll see on the lido deck and alot of the dining room offerings. There are some exceptions though- flourless chocolate cake, grand manier souffle, and the dutch apple pie... The really great desserts aren't offered every night, so it's worth the extra couple of bucks to try the ones in the shop.

The shops are all the same fleetwide. I have been on the Vic, Glory, Ect, Elation. They have a few different kinds of cakes and usually chocolate covered strawberries. All were expensive.

Coffee was anotyhjer story. Their espresso is pretty good and a double shot mocha is actually a little LESS money than one from a land based coffee shack. I think the price with tip was $3.79. It is a great way to enjoy your balcony. In fact, I remember that at least with the Ecstacy, back in CA, the coffee was the only place open on the last morning, taking cash only. There was a line. My advice is to skip the cakes, but get the espresso drinks.
